Running Google search ads for your business, and what actually matters

A search ad only exists at the moment someone types the exact thing you do into Google, which is a different kind of advertising than every other kind.

Updated

Most advertising interrupts someone who was not thinking about you. A billboard, a radio spot, a post in someone's feed. A search ad is the opposite. It only shows up because someone already typed the exact thing you do, right now, into a search box. That is the whole reason search ads are worth talking about separately from everything else.

Why search ads are different

The ads above the results are bought, not earned. You are paying for placement in front of someone who searched for the thing you do, at the moment they searched for it. That is a fundamentally different transaction than most marketing, which is paying to be seen by someone who was not looking for anything. Intent is the whole product here.

What someone types matters more than what your ad says

A search ad shows for the words a person actually typed, matched against a list of words you chose. Get that list wrong and you are paying to be shown to people who were never going to call you. This is the part most owners skip, because writing a clever ad feels like the work and choosing the right words feels like an afterthought. It is backwards. The words decide who sees the ad at all; the ad itself only decides whether they click.

Where a small budget quietly disappears

The classic way a modest budget gets eaten is paying for searches that were never going to become a customer. Someone searching for "free," someone looking for a job with your company, someone reading a how-to article and doing it themselves. Excluding those searches, called negative keywords, is unglamorous and it is most of what separates a budget that lasts the month from one that runs out on the fifteenth.

The page the click lands on decides whether the money was wasted

A good ad that lands on a slow page, a confusing page, or a page with no obvious way to call or book has done half its job and thrown away the other half. The click is the expensive part. Why speed matters once the click happens

Someone searching at nine at night is not choosing you over nobody. They are almost always comparing you against two or three other businesses that also showed up, and whoever answers first tends to get the job regardless of who had the better ad. The ad gets you the click. What you do in the minutes after it is a separate and equally important problem.

A realistic starting budget

Below a certain monthly ad spend there simply are not enough clicks to learn anything. A handful of clicks a month tells you nothing about whether the words or the ad text are working; it takes a real sample size before any of it is more than noise. Ask us what a realistic minimum looks like for your trade and your area before you set a number, since it varies a lot by how competitive the searches are where you work.
